Some of those novels and their adaptations ( Gone Girl, Big Little Lies) have been better than others ( Where The Crawdads Sing), but nonetheless, whenever Witherspoon singles out a book, it’s going to become massively popular. In recent years, Witherspoon has morphed into a bit of a tastemaker in the literary world thanks to her Oprah-like “Reese’s Book Club,” in addition to several book-to-screen adaptations that Hello Sunshine has spearheaded. Through Reid’s manager, a manuscript for Daisy Jones managed to land in the hands of Reese Witherspoon and her production company Hello Sunshine. The novel was destined for success well before it’d even been published. If this story sounds a bit familiar, Reid was heavily inspired by the plight of Fleetwood Mac, and the superficial similarities between that band and Daisy Jones & The Six are endless. It’s a full-blown oral history, and reads like an episode of VH1’s Behind The Music. The story is told through a series of interviews with the band members decades after their break-up. Daisy Jones & The Six is a 2019 novel by Taylor Jenkins Reid that traces the stratospheric rise and inevitable crash-and-burn of an enormously popular ’70s rock band, and the turbulent relationship between its two songwriters and front-persons Billy Dunne and Daisy Jones. It’s an audacious experiment that’s going to be interesting to watch unfold in the coming weeks. For those unfamiliar with the Daisy Jones entertainment sphere, allow me to catch you up. As far as I know, it will become the first media property ever to portray a fictional band in a novel, followed by a film/TV adaptation and a full album of the band’s songs.
